Nanjing's Deji Plaza China's top-performing mall

2025-02-21 14:28

Nanjing's luxury shopping mall, Deji Plaza, has set a new record with 24.5 billion yuan in annual sales for 2024, according to industry data provider Winshang. This figure translates into an impressive sales volume of 40,000 yuan per minute, positioning the mall to potentially overtake SKP Beijing as China's top mall by sales.

Since opening in 2006, Deji Plaza has continuously expanded its offerings, particularly by introducing some of the most coveted global brands, and establishing a powerful brand presence for the mall itself. In 2024 alone, 53 brands made their Nanjing debuts or even their China debuts at the plaza, further solidifying its reputation as a trendsetting retail location.

The mall's traffic can also be attributed to its investment in public spaces and high-quality cultural programming, bringing visitors exceptional experience, even without shopping. Take, for example, the Year of the Snake-themed art installation for 2025, which quickly became a social media sensation and one of the most visited landmarks during Chinese New Year.

Shortly before that, internationally renowned digital artist Beeple (Mike Winkelmann) chose the Deji Art Museum to debut his first-ever solo exhibition, Beeple: Tales from a Synthetic Future, drawing considerable attention.

Currently, the construction of Phase III of Deji Plaza is underway. This development will introduce a mixed-use complex combining retail, offices, and hotel-style apartments. The three phases will be connected through underground plazas and skywalks, transforming Deji Plaza into a much larger commercial complex.
